The Seatec Australia shafts are 6.5 or 7mm with a full sharkfin that protrudes about 4mm above the shaft. I dont see why they shouldn't work with an enclosed track, but I haven't tried them in one

Hammerheadmuzzles.com sells a pinned shaft for euro guns in either 6.75mm or 9/32" diameters. They can also be had with a "doghous" on the top for the shooting line. Should work in an enclosed track gun. Take a look at their shafts on their website.
